Upload
syneart
View
948
Download
4
Embed Size (px)
Citation preview
Auto Choose Connect With QR Code
2014/03/15 @ SITCONSyneArt <[email protected]>
Live demo
真的要有勇氣
所以請再等等!!
事情這樣的 ..
欸, 上次的照片要拿不?
好, 讓我看看 !!
你可以找到很多 App ..
在有WiFi環境下
圖片來源: http://thinkdigital.travel/wp-content/uploads/2013/06/wifi.jpg
喔, IP 是 x.x.x.x
Port 是 8080
欸, IP ? Port ?
喔, 那是什麼?可以吃嗎?
…
有人會問 ~
阿你是不會用 Line ? Cubie? 之類的傳喔?
拍謝,我要原畫質,上次那個 Word 檔, 也順便傳給我好不好?我現在就要!
GG ..圖片來源: http://images2.gamme.com.tw/news/2013/05/1/qp2UoqaZkaeVp6Q.jpg
搞得這麼麻煩?
Bluetooth 不是很方便?
你 BT Name 是什麼?
“HI, SITCON”
沒有阿?
摁 .. 不對, 應該是“我等等要去搶點心”
阿 .. Sorry , 我忘記開可見 !!
圖片來源: http://udnword.com/wp-content/uploads/2013/04/2231923391_f55c25d77f.jpg
不是還可以用傳輸線 ?..
麻煩死了 .. (無限迴圈)
考慮Wi-Fi Direct ? NFC ?
or 乾脆不要現在傳好了 ..
我東西都準備好了,你現在跟我說不要
你當我是王八蛋就是了
Auto Choose Connect With QR Code
Try this idea !!
其實~
這是我專題的一部份
而我現在就是在 run 我的專題
成功的Live demo !!
不然我專題可能不能畢業 ..
QR Code 能做什麼?
1.自動化文字傳輸
位址、電話號碼、行事曆等,進行名片、行程資料等的快速交換
參考資料: http://zh.wikipedia.org/wiki/QR%E7%A2%BC
2.數位內容下載
輕易連線到遊戲、軟體下載的網頁,下載需要的數位內容
參考資料: http://zh.wikipedia.org/wiki/QR%E7%A2%BC
3.網址快速連結
以提供使用者進行網址快速連結、電話快速撥號等
參考資料: http://zh.wikipedia.org/wiki/QR%E7%A2%BC
4. 身分鑑別與商務交易
應用於購買票券、販賣機EX:兩段式驗證
YouTube TV pair (DLNA)還有今天的報到 XD
參考資料: http://zh.wikipedia.org/wiki/QR%E7%A2%BC
複雜 -> 簡單化
當然 ..
圖片來源: http://www.funcode-tech.com/images/qr_app/QR%20Code_Periodic%20Table.jpg
用QR Code 連線?
已經有人應用了吧?
對, 沒錯, 但…
自動選擇, 好像還沒有耶?!
不只選擇, 還幫你連線 ..
你要連這一個呢?還是要連那一個呢?
很痛苦喔
其實並不難~
以傳送文字來說, 你只需要
一個能產生QR Code 的 API
一個能讀取QR Code 的 API
緊接著(建立 TCP Socket、BT Socket)
去判斷你目前的連線方式
然後產生QRCode
對方一掃會得到 ~
Bluetooth
Wi-Fi
當然,
要用一樣的 App
然後~
去確認對方的連線方式
完成連線~
去傳資料吧 XD
有人會問 ~
我手機想跟電腦連線可不可以 ?
當然可以啊!!
寫成桌面端就可以囉 !!
這是選擇連線,
那自動連線哩?
OK,
分成兩個部分來講
QR Code 的部分
做了些什麼?
Wi-Fi 連線Server :
Client :
這個部分
所以不用自己輸入
IP
Port
Bluetooth連線
這個部分
所以不用搜尋裝置
1.不必知道裝置 ID
2.也不用打開可見
接著就盡情發揮囉
(傳檔、傳圖、座標、語音… 等)
雖然只是連結介面
但, idea
還不賴吧?
圖片來源: http://d3j5vwomefv46c.cloudfront.net/photos/large/823794378.jpg
Any question ?SyneArt <[email protected]>